The Boro Drive-In Theater in North Attleboro, Massachusetts, opened in the summer of 1949 and operated until the late 1970s. Located on a 9-acre site with a 500-car capacity, it was a popular destination for families and friends during the 1970s and 80s. It holds a special place in the hearts of those who experienced its charm during the 70s and 80s.
